Granbury ISD receives $8578 in community donations for student programs
In a recent Granbury ISD Board meeting held on September 18, 2023, the board discussed several key topics that directly impact the local community, particularly focusing on budget amendments and community donations.

One of the highlights of the meeting was the acknowledgment of generous contributions from local organizations and individuals to support various student activities. The board reported a total of $8,578.71 in donations received over the past month. Notable contributions included $360 from the Granbury Optimist Club for athletic freezer supplies, $2,000 from Rhonda McElroy for shoes for students in need, and $334.71 from the Junior Grand Boy Optimist Club to assist the GHS Band with travel expenses. Additionally, Russell Feed and Supply donated $3,000 to the GHS FFA Student Activity Fund, while the GHS Stowaway Booster Club contributed $1,434 for uniform items.

These donations reflect the strong support from the Granbury community, emphasizing the importance of local partnerships in enhancing educational experiences for students. Board members encouraged residents to express their gratitude to these businesses and individuals, highlighting that community involvement is vital to the success of Granbury ISD.

Other topics discussed included an out-of-state travel request for the Granbury MCJROTC and an amended services contract for regional support. The board also considered budget amendments and utility costs, although specific details on these matters were not elaborated during the meeting.
